Q3 PLANNING NOTE — Sales Leads Only

Support outsourcing: Merrow Systems will shift tier-1 customer support for the Valtis platform to Corvane Services starting October. Internal team retains tier-2 and enterprise accounts. Expect a two-week handover with some ticket delays; brief your accounts accordingly. Scripts and escalation paths circulate next week from Lena Harrow. Do not share the following beyond this list.

board note of tawip-fajop: Lamwynix Holdings is in early talks to buy Tammirax Works for about $473.8 million. The Istax launch date is November 23, and nothing goes to the press before then. Legal wants the Aldielek Partners term sheet countersigned before May 19.

## Changed defaults

Heads up: the Ledgerline tax-rate lookup cache now defaults to a 15-minute TTL instead of 24 hours. Turns out rates in the Veldt County sandbox were going stale mid-demo, which was embarrassing. Eviction is now LRU rather than FIFO, and the cache warms on boot. If you're reviewing, check that nothing hardcodes the old TTL. The new defaults land as follows.

deployment values, bajop-taweg:
holwyn:
  log_level: debug
  metrics_host: metrics.holwyn.zemvarsys.internal
  pool_size: 32

Handover Note — Director Transition, Orvane Systems

To the board: I am transferring oversight of the Lumaris product line retirement to Director Pell effective next month. Wind-down schedules, supplier notice obligations, and remaining warranty reserves are documented in the shared ledger. Customer migration to Lumaris II is 61% complete. Pell should prioritize the Thornmere distributor negotiations. One sensitive planning item is appended below.

management briefing: Headcount on the Praok team goes from 16 to 91 by the end of March. Gross margin on Praok came in at 2 percent against a plan of 26 percent.

### Changed defaults in Diagramarium 5.2

Undo and redo history is now bounded per document rather than per session, and snapshots are taken on structural changes only, not on every property edit. Plugin authors who relied on unlimited history should call the explicit checkpoint API instead. These changes reduce memory use substantially on large canvases but may alter replay behaviour in tests. The editor ships with the default history configuration shown below.

config for yahof-tajop:
zorath:
  pin: 7493
  metrics_host: metrics.zorath.tolvaqsys.internal
  tenant: praiel
  seal: seal_fd9cd4f1